An internal study by the Technology Services department at Lahey Electronics revealed company employees receive an average of four e-mails per hour. Assume the arrival of these e-mails is approximated by the Poisson distribution.

(a) What is the probability Linda Lahey, company president, received exactly one e-mail between 4pm and 5pm yesterday?

(b) What is the probability she did not receive any e-mail during this period?

(c) What is the probability she received ten or more e-mails during the same period?
